Kernersville Police Department NIBRS Crime Data

Crime trends reported from the Kernersville Police Department in North Carolina from 2022 Q3 to 2025 Q2 show a declining pattern, averaging 2,164.6 incidents per 100,000 people, higher than the state average of 1,459.7 and higher than the national average of 1,248.9. In 2025, Kernersville Police Department's crime rate was 1,689.0, down 27% compared to 2024's 2,321.6. The state rate was 1,397.2, down 6% from 2024, while nationally, crime rates showed a declining trend at 1,157.3, down 10% from 2024's 1,286.0.

NIBRS is the FBI's National Incident-Based Reporting System, collecting detailed crime data from law enforcement agencies. Incidents is the number of crimes reported in a quarter. Crime rates are calculated per 100,000 people using Participated Population, the population covered by agencies reporting NIBRS data.
